WebLunula (anatomy) The lunula is the white crescent-shaped area at the base of a nail. The lunula, or lunulae (pl.) (from Latin 'little moon'), is the crescent-shaped whitish area of the bed of a fingernail or toenail. WebHuman anatomy Parts of the nail File:Fingernail label.jpg. Anatomy. The parts of the nail are: Matrix The only living part of the nail. It is situated behind and underneath the nail fold and produces the keratin which makes up the nail plate. If the matrix is damaged, growth of the nail plate is affected. Eponychium
